Headlines from September 28, 1956

12 AUTO SCHOOLS CLOSED BY STATE; 22 Operators and Teachers Arrested in Crackdown 12 AUTO SCHOOLS CLOSED BY STATE

By Jack Raymond

Comr Bragalini repts 12 driving schools closed, 22 operators arrested in state-wide crackdown on license rackets; says 2 other schools have not reapplied for license to continue, 3 Motor Vehicle Bur employes have been dismissed, 4 others resigned and 102 licenses were revoked; action follows 18-mo probe concentrated in NYC area; probe to include rest of state; list of closed schools

Notable Deaths

William E. Boeing

1956William Boeing, American businessman, founded the Boeing Company (born 1881)[โ€ ]

William Edward Boeing was an American aviation pioneer. He founded the Pacific Airplane Company in 1916, which was renamed to Boeing a year later. The company is now the largest exporter in the United States by dollar value and among the largest aerospace manufacturers in the world.
